Applications will be accepted until August 15Moscow Mayor's Grants to obtain higher education in the field of culture and art. This is a new project to support young talents who have demonstrated outstanding creative abilities. The winners of the competitive selection will be able to enroll in the best creative universities in Russia, admission to which is traditionally distinguished by high competition.

"The competition is designed to identify and support talented children who, for various reasons, did not have enough points to enroll in free education. This year, we will allocate 30 grants for higher education in the fields of culture and art," he said.

Alexey Fursin, head of the Department of Culture of the city of Moscow.

The competitive selection and formation of the recipient rating will take place before August 28, the conclusion of the agreement and the transfer of funds – before October 1. Detailed information on submitting applications can be found atmos.ru portal.

The decision on awarding grants will be made by an expert council. It consists of representatives Department of Culture of the City of Moscow, independent experts, well-known public figures and specialists from the field of culture and art, as well as representatives of educational organizations in this field.

Grants can be received by residents of Moscow who have received secondary vocational education (graduated from an arts college) or secondary general education and completed training at an arts school. One of the advantages for the candidate will be the presence of victories in competitions in the field of culture and art over the past three years.

Grants in the amount of up to 100 percent of tuition fees for the entire period of education are provided in the fields of music and choreography, specializations in the field of architecture, fine arts and cinema.

Within the framework of the music direction, five grants are provided in the amount of no more than 700 thousand rubles per year, including for training in the direction of sound engineering – no more than 600 thousand rubles per year.

The architectural direction provides 10 grants in the amount of no more than 370 thousand rubles per year, including the graphics and design direction – in the amount of no more than 600 thousand rubles per year.

Five grants are provided for the "Painting" (including training in specialties related to sculpture) and "Choreography" programs. All of them are for a sum of no more than 600 thousand rubles per year.

In addition, five grants in the amount of no more than 900 thousand rubles per year have been allocated within the framework of the Cinema direction.

Providing grants will be an important measure of support for young talents with a high level of creative abilities who, for one reason or another, did not score enough points on the entrance exams to be admitted to budget places.
